Handover: Tintcheck contrast audit. Findings live in the audit-results repo; failing components flagged in the Huewell tracker. Ratios computed against WCAG-style thresholds. Re-run quarterly. The audit tooling's sealed config needs the recovery passphrase to open — keeping it below so future maintainers aren't stuck.

recovery phrase for fajeg-kawep: druix-gorius-briax-ulaeth-fraox-lammir-pelox-jormir-pelwyn-julir

The Perchstand kiosk watchdog pings the heartbeat endpoint every 20 seconds, and if three pings miss in a row it force-restarts the shell app. You can query watchdog status or nudge a manual restart from the ops console — handy at 3am. Calls to the watchdog API need auth, so use the on-call bearer token below.

portal login ticket: eyJhbGciOiJIUzI1NiIsInR5cCI6IkpXVCJ9.eyJzdWIiOiIG5IqSfIn0.9010pM2K

Subject: TranscodeBarn key rotation — note for weekly sync

Team,

As discussed last week, we completed the scheduled rotation of the service key for TranscodeBarn, the video transcoding farm. The previous key was revoked this morning; all worker nodes in the Oakmere cluster have been restarted and are submitting jobs normally. Any scripts or dashboards still holding the old key will begin returning 401s immediately, so update them today. Queue depth and job latency are unaffected. Please add this to the sync notes. The replacement key follows.

app token of kagap-tafog = vxb7-1L6kA2y